Traditional keys for cars have a rectangular and flat design. They are a lot thinner than sidewinder keys, and feature the same cuts on both sides of the blade. Because they have the identical cut on both sides, these types of keys are able to fit into a lock either way. These keys can be duplicated using standard key machines available in hardware stores.

Laser cut keys were first introduced in the 1990s, and were primarily used by luxury car brands. The technology was successfully incorporated in various models to deter vehicles from being stolen. Laser cut keys are thicker than traditional keys, and they have more grooves carved out in their shanks. They are slightly more expensive to make, but they are also more secure.

To cut a laser cut key, a locksmith must first decode the existing key in the shop. The locksmith then sets the key cutting machine to match the cut marks in the key decoded, and cuts the blade. This kind of key is more difficult to duplicate and takes more time to cut than a standard key. It is essential that the locksmith is equipped with an excellent manual machine, such as the Framon 2 machine or the Silca Futura Auto and Futura Pro. These machines can also create keys from existing ones, i.e. they can create new keys from an existing key that has been cut.

There are 3 main types of key cutting machines that are available: Manual, Semi-Automatic and Automatic. Manual Machines require you to manually move keys across the key tracer and cutter wheel, they are easy to use but do require your full focus. A good choice would be the JMA Nomad, Silca Flash or the Silca 045. Automated machines are computer controlled and can do everything for you, all you have to do is to instruct them on what to do with the software program that comes with the machine.

If the key is equipped with an electronic transponder, it needs to be programmed to work with the particular vehicle. The process varies between models and makes and models, but generally involves inserting the key that is currently in use into ignition and leaving it for a few moments. Then the new key needs to be inserted and left there for another few seconds. This process allows the car to recognize the new key and allows it to start the car. You may also need to program your keyless entry remote if have a more recent model of car. This requires a more complicated and expensive device.

A car key cutter can be used to duplicate both metal keys and transponder cards. Some keys come with a remote. A standard key has the same exact cuts on both sides. A remote head is a combination of a normal key and fob that has buttons for locking and unlocking the car.

The majority of modern vehicles are equipped with a type of anti-theft device that prohibits keys that are not from the manufacturer from being used in the ignition. This system relies upon an electronic chip that communicates with the computer in the car. The car will not start if the chip is not programmed correctly. A qualified auto locksmith can program a new car key for you within a few minutes.
